Adobe Unveils Photoshop Elements 2021 with New AI-Powered Editing Tools

Adobe has just unveiled Photoshop Elements and Premiere Elements 2021, adding several Sensei AI-powered features like ‘Moving Photos’ animations, a Face Tilt adjustment for portraits, and some more Guided Edits that help beginners learn new photo and video editing tricks. JIP to Ditch Olympus Name, Focus on ‘High End’ MFT Cameras: Report

Japan Industrial Partners’ (JIP) acquisition of Olympus’ imaging division may not have included the Olympus name according to a new report.
